Die Studierenden sollen kryptographische Verfahren wie zum Beispiel Verschlüsselungs- oder Signierverfahren kennenlernen und verstehen, unter welchen Umständen und inwieweit sie Sicherheit bieten.
Sichere elektronische Kommunikation im Sinne von vertrauliche, verbindliche oder authentische Kommunikation wird in der Regel durch kryptographische Verfahren wie zum Beispiel Verschlüsselungs- oder Signierverfahren erreicht. Die Studentinnen und Studenten sollen solche Verfahren kennenlernen und verstehen, unter welchen Umständen und inwieweit sie Sicherheit bieten. Das versetzt sie dann in die Lage, die Verfahren bei der Entwicklung von Informatiksystemen richtig einzusetzen.
Symmetrische und asymmetrische Verschlüsselung, Hashfunktionen, MACs und Signierverfahren, Schlüsselaustauch, informationstheoretische und algorithmische (komplexitätstheoretische) Sicherheit.
Bachelorabschluss in Informatik
schriftliche Abschlussprüfung
Jonathan Katz, Yehuda Lindell, Introduction to Modern Cryptography: Principles and Protocols, Chapman \& Hall
Siehe auch MS0103 und MS0104.